Need to export Confluence page content as plain text

      Issue Summary

      Need to export Confluence page content as plain text .

      Steps to Reproduce

      1. Create confluence page.
      2. Try to export directly in plain text.

      Expected Results

      Page get exported in plain text format.

      Actual Results

      There is no option to export page content in plain text.

      Workaround

      Method 1: Export to HTML and then copy to plain text:

      1. Navigate to the page: Go to the Confluence page you want to export.
      2. Open More Actions: Click the three dots (More actions) in the toolbar.
      3. Choose Export to HTML: Select "Export" and then "Export to HTML".
      4. *Download the HTML file:* The Confluence will generate an HTML file, which you can then download.
      5. *Open the HTML file:* Open the downloaded HTML file in a text editor or web browser.
      6. Copy the content: Select and copy the text content from the HTML file.
      7. Paste into a plain text editor: Paste the copied text into a plain text editor (like Notepad on Windows or TextEdit on macOS). 
         
        Method 2: Use a Confluence Pages Exporter (like miniOrange):
      8. Open the page: Go to the Confluence page you want to export.
      9. Select the Exporter option: Under the "more actions" button, find the "miniOrange Exporter" option.
      10. Choose the format: Select PDF, Word, or HTML as the document format.
      11. Choose fields and scope: Select the fields, child pages, and linked pages you want to include in the export.
      12. Start exporting: Click the "Export" button.
      13. *Download the file:* The exported file will be downloaded to your browser's downloads folder. 
         
        Method 3Export to PDF and then extract text:
      14. Navigate to the page: Go to the Confluence page you want to export.
      15. Open More Actions: Click the three dots (More actions) in the toolbar.
      16. Choose Export to PDF: Select "Export" and then "Export to PDF".
      17. *Download the PDF file:* The Confluence will generate a PDF file, which you can then download.
      18. *Open the PDF file:* Open the downloaded PDF file in a PDF reader.
      19. Select the text: Select the text you want to copy.
      20. Copy and paste: Copy the selected text and paste it into a plain text editor.
